Intensified action targeting illegally imported erectile stimulants: what they really contain

Bern, 28.10.2019 - Swissmedic laboratory inspects illegal shipments of medicinal products in which tadalafil is the declared active substance For several years erectile stimulants have topped the statistics on medicinal products imported illegally into Switzerland. These prescription-only medicines are usually imported without the required medical assessment having been carried out beforehand. Many products don’t contain the substances listed on the label, and using these products can cause considerable damage to health. Analyses performed in the past have shown that the quality of these articles is frequently poor. Against this background, Swissmedic again inspected illegally imported and confiscated erectile stimulants in its own laboratory (OMCL) over a period of several weeks. This time the focus of the intensified action was products containing the active substance tadalafil. Almost half of the samples analysed were potentially harmful to health or of no use.
